Warning: file_get_contents(/data/phpspider/zhask/data//catemap/3/android/234.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
如何备份(或同步)应用程序';从Android应用程序将数据(存储在sqlite数据库中)传输到google(或gmail)?_Android_Gmail_Backup_Restore_Database Backups - Fatal编程技术网

如何备份(或同步)应用程序';从Android应用程序将数据(存储在sqlite数据库中)传输到google(或gmail)?

如何备份(或同步)应用程序';从Android应用程序将数据(存储在sqlite数据库中)传输到google(或gmail)?,android,gmail,backup,restore,database-backups,Android,Gmail,Backup,Restore,Database Backups,我正在开发一个Android应用程序,需要将存储在sqlite数据库中的一些数据备份(和恢复)到谷歌(或gmail)。但我不知道从哪里开始。我阅读了Android文档中的备份指南(http://developer.android.com/guide/topics/data/backup.html). 但这不是我需要的,因为这样的备份操作可能不会立即执行,并且需要设备用户在“设置->隐私”中打开备份选项。 我需要一种方法,首先使用OAuth或OAuth 2.0对用户的帐户(已经在设备中)进行身份验

我正在开发一个Android应用程序,需要将存储在sqlite数据库中的一些数据备份(和恢复)到谷歌(或gmail)。但我不知道从哪里开始。我阅读了Android文档中的备份指南(http://developer.android.com/guide/topics/data/backup.html). 但这不是我需要的,因为这样的备份操作可能不会立即执行,并且需要设备用户在“设置->隐私”中打开备份选项。 我需要一种方法,首先使用OAuth或OAuth 2.0对用户的帐户(已经在设备中)进行身份验证,然后在身份验证后,应用程序将数据发送到gmail,稍后可以从gmail返回并将其恢复到设备上。 我如何实现这一点?
还有一个问题,当我将数据发送到gmail时,我应该使用什么格式?数据库文件,或使用XML,或任何其他?

下拉框可以是一个选项!!。。。。我这里有一个类似的问题。。